CVSROOT: /cvs
Module name: ports
Changes by: [email protected] 2023/04/18 10:14:09
Modified files:
x11/mate/desktop: Makefile
Added files:
x11/mate/desktop/patches: patch-libmate-desktop_mate-bg_c
Log message:
fix a crash when caja has a background configured by pulling an upstream
commit that fixes the issue;
>From 7b379f54a5b09df007f7e84dabbbc5f8ce9381a9 Mon Sep 17 00:00:00 2001
From: Colomban Wendling <[email protected]>
Date: Mon, 7 Nov 2022 11:57:51 +0100
Subject: [PATCH] Revert "[mate-bg] small cleanup"
It is not possible to use the `list` pointer after it has been deleted,
so the "cleanup" this commit made lead to using freed memory if any
item actually got clean up.
This "cleanup" also don't seem meaningful to me, as all it does
otherwise is trade an assignation for a redundant test -- either of
which the compiler might happily optimize out.
This reverts commit 47426c90d10e9f738ecf89f35db94ca8deff55e0.